When a tournament has a home run derby, how do they run it? My daughter said she'd be interested, but we can't find any information on what exactly they do.

The ones that I have seen have the groups by age and they get X number of pitches from a machine or front tosser and the most hit out wins, in the case of a tie there is another round with the kids that are tied, sometimes they have awards for the longest...

Heck yea. The only way to win it is to go yard as many times as you can. I've done a few times over the years and it's fun and a good fundraiser. One or more of the dads will have a juiced slowpitch bat. ( you'll know it when you see them pull out this old crappy beat up bat that will crush a softball ) We always put some DD's in the outfield to shag balls. Best part is "robbing" the HR. DD's will line the fence and try to catch those balls that are just barely going to clear.

It's a safe time to show the girls just how dangerous a juiced bat is, and they love hitting one in a controlled environment.
